Have you ever thought of going with MRI technologist as a career? If so, then you’ll want to know how to become one, what are the compensations and where they work. Let us quickly look at those.

How To Become An MRI Technologist – Most techs study to earn an associate’s degree. The field they study is in radiology or another related field. Next, they continue their education for an additional 1-2 years, studying towards obtaining an MRI tech certification in Dearborn MI before applying for positions as an MRI tech. Most of the time, it can take between one and three years to get approved to work as an MRI technologist.

Compensation – One top benefit for becoming an MRI technologist is the earning potential. You will find the chance to earn decent money. With that in mind, the standard salary for an MRI tech is just about $70,000 a year. Remember that exactly what a tech will receive depends on various factors. This includes what center they work in, the area they function in and the experience they already have. The good news is that they are in high demand and the earning potential is great.

Where Do They Work – MRI technologists in Dearborn MI work in various settings, such as clinics, labs, and doctor’s offices. They also work at diagnostic imaging centers, and also mobile radiology units. These are only a few types of places where they work. Also, they can be found in many cities, towns, and regions throughout the country. Most of the time, they are qualified to be employed in other countries also. As your MRI training program draws to a close, the MRI Registry examination becomes the only thing that stands between you and your MRI technologist career. Organized by the ARRT, this examination will determine whether you are qualified enough to be an MRI technologist. It would take a proper MRI registry review to pass this test. As expected from a nationwide medical examination, the MRI Registry test is by no means easy. At this point, you will face a conundrum: to review for this examination on your own or to request help from professionals. It’s quite tempting to do the review on your own, but getting help from professionals will be much more helpful. Here’s why.

You won’t know what to focus on during your MRI registry review.

MRI is a vast subject with many sub-sections, so if you have to study independently, you would not know where to begin. Granted, there’s a good content specifications guide released by the ARRT, but it is also quite complicated, and you will need some time to get used to it. Subscribing to an MRI registry review service will provide you with a quick recap of information and important chapters, so you won’t have to spend a lot of time trying to figure out where you should start.

You will not receive live support from professionals.

Sometimes there are holes in your MRI knowledge pool, and it’s often difficult to contact busy teachers after the course is over. If you opt to do your MRI Registry review alone, finding answers to these questions would be difficult, meaning you will be vulnerable when the examination comes. If you choose to get some help from professionals, they will help you answer any query you might have as soon as possible, ensuring that you will fully grasp the course content.

You won’t be able to do mock tests or practice exams.

One of the most important keys to successfully conquering your MRI Registry examination is to be able to do mock tests and practice tests. These tests emulate the real examination, so they should be able to help you identify your strengths and weaknesses and accustom you to the pressure that comes with the real test. Reviewing for the MRI Registry examination on your own will not let you have a chance to take mock tests, meaning that you will be much less prepared when the examination day arrives.
